YOUR BIRTHDAY by Stella Wilder
Born today, you don’t always approach
things in the most logical fashion, and as a
result you will always have to be quite flexible
as you deal with changing currents in your
professional affairs and your personal life. If
told, your life story would in no way follow a
single, linear plot; it would bend and curve
and overlap and introduce all manner of
unexpected twists and supporting characters
-- but, at all times, you will remain the central
character: colorful, unorthodox and surpris-
ing.
